Daphne C. Miller KANE Daphne C. Miller, 96, of 208 W. 12th St., Laurel Heights Home for the Elderly, and formerly of Walnut Street, Kane, died Friday (March 27, 2015) at her residence. Born May 12, 1918, in Smethport, she was a daughter of the late Orlo and Carrie Washburn Cory. On December 3, 1940, in Kane, she married Paul J.Miller who preceded her in death. Daphne was a member of the First United Methodist Church and a former member of the Order of the Eastern Star # 165 Kane Chapter. She had worked at Stackpole in Kane. Surviving are a daughter Penelope "Penny" (Tom) Rusnak of Georgetown, KY; four grandchildren, Jeremy(Kristin) Anderson, Bethany (Robert) Chaffee, Bradley (Angela) Rusnak, Jennifer Rusnak Vinson; ten great grandchildren; two great-great grand-children; and several nieces and nephews. She was preceded in death, besides her husband and parents, by four sisters, Edith Thomas, Frances Cleveland, Onalee Cory, and Esther Chiaramonte; and five brothers, Franklin Cory, Alvin Cory, Jack Cory, Wayne Cory and Ernest Cory. Friends will be received Wednesday from 10:00 a.m. to 11:00 a.m. at the Cummings Funeral Home, Inc. where a funeral service will follow at 11:00 a.m. with the Rev. William R. LaVelle Jr., pastor of the First United Methodist Church, officiating. Burial will be in Forest Lawn Cemetery. Memorial donations may be made to a charity of choice.
